What is the significance of vegetation zonation in wetlands?

Vegetation zonation in wetlands is significant because it supports diverse habitats. This variety in vegetation types allows for different species of plants and animals to coexist, providing a range of ecological niches. Each zone within the wetland can support different organisms adapted to specific conditions, such as water levels, salinity, and soil types.

For example, certain plants thrive in saturated conditions while others prefer drier areas adjacent to water bodies, creating a gradient of habitats that cater to various species. This diversity is crucial for the overall health of the ecosystem, as it enhances resilience against environmental changes and provides resources such as food and shelter for wildlife.
